Religious Easter Sublimation: A Designer’s Real-World Review

First Impressions: Faith, Simplicity, and Springtime Vibes

Opening up the Religious Easter Sublimation design, the first thing that struck me was the quiet elegance in its simplicity. The Christian cross centered among soft daisy flowers gives it a gentle, hopeful feel—perfect for Easter-themed projects. It’s not overly ornate, but it carries a clear spiritual message with the text “His will, His way, my faith.” This makes it ideal for faith-based embroidery work that still feels approachable and seasonal.

Design Composition: Balanced Layout with a Soft Message

The layout is well-balanced—neither too busy nor too sparse. The cross is the focal point, but the daisies add a softness that makes the design feel less rigid. The font used for the phrase is readable without being distracting, and it flows well with the overall Easter theme. For embroidery designers, this kind of layout works especially well for projects that need to communicate both faith and festivity, like holiday gifts or boutique nursery decor.

Real-Life Use: From Sweatshirts to Baby Bibs

I tested this design on a few different project types. On a custom embroidered sweatshirt, it stitched cleanly and held up well after a few washes. The satin and fill stitches translated well from the sublimation file, especially around the cross and flower outlines. When scaled down slightly for a baby bib, the details still read clearly, though I did have to adjust stitch density slightly to avoid clumping in the floral areas.

It also looked great on a tote bag made from medium-weight cotton canvas. The transparent background in the PNG file made it easy to layer over different fabric colors. For Etsy sellers or small shop owners, this kind of versatility can be a real asset—especially around the Easter season when customers are looking for meaningful, handmade gifts.

Where to Use with Care: Fabric, Fit, and Detail Sensitivity

While the Religious Easter Sublimation design is versatile, it does require some thoughtful application. On curved surfaces like baseball caps, the design’s corners can get distorted if not hooped correctly. I also noticed that on very textured fabrics like burlap or heavy denim, the fine details in the lettering can get lost.

It’s best to avoid using this on ultra-stretchy fabrics without proper stabilizer support. The satin stitches along the cross edges can pucker if the fabric pulls during stitching. And while the transparent background is a plus, it can be tricky to align on patterned fabrics unless you use a clear hoop or alignment tool.
